Member Highlight
Late in 2017, Steve and Jess Farewell of NJ Play received an unsolicited call from Eric LeGrand.  He was seeking guidance and support in running his first annual charity flag football tournament through his foundation, Team LeGrand, part of the Christopher & Dana Reeve Foundation, both on a mission to finding a cure for spinal cord injuries. Since NJ Play Sports was founded, supporting charities has always been important to them, so they knew this was an event that they would be more than happy to take part in. They offered their services in helping promote the tournament, as well as took the lead in hosting the registration, communication and day-of operations.
 

For those who are not familiar with Eric and his story, on October 16th, 2010, in his junior year at Rutgers University, LeGrand suffered a severe spinal injury during a game against Army in Met Life Stadium. Following a head-on collision against an opposing player, LeGrand lay on the ground for several minutes before being carted off, only able to move his head. He was taken to the intensive care unit of the Hackensack University Medical Center, where doctors determined that LeGrand fractured his C-3 and C-4 vertebrae and was paralyzed from the neck down. 

LeGrand's strength and courage following his injury captured attention across the nation. He is now a much sought-after motivational speaker. Once the tournament was announced, local news broadcasters and radio personnel contacted Eric, all wanting to help raise awareness for his event and mission. The event was featured on NY Fox 5 news, News 12 NJ, KTU, Z-100 and NFL Network's Good Morning Football. It was also shared by several highly-followed social media handles, including WWE and Triple H. 

The event took place over the weekend on Saturday, April 28th at Rutgers University. For anyone interested in making a donation, please visit give.reeve.org/elfootball
Welcome!

Join us in welcoming our newest members, James Speegle and Blake Bullard of OSSO Sports & Social!

Founded in 2016, OSSO started out in Oklahoma City and has since expanded to Tulsa.  They currently have over 4700 players, have played over 11,000 flip-cup games, have facilitated over 7,800 Jell-O shots taken, and have raised over $25,000 for charity.

OSSO provides the structure – scheduling, officiating, uniforms, venues, whatever – so their players can spend time doing what matters, like synchronizing team chants, drawing up complex flag football plays, or debating the intricacies of the perfect kickball pitch.
